What happened to Kyrie Irving and Nike

The talented and controversial American, one of the stars of the Nets along with Kevin Durant, is In the eye of the hurricane since last week posted on social media a movie link “Hebrews to Negroes: wake up black America” (2018), which includes content considered anti-Semitic.

The player, who has starred in numerous controversies in the past, he later refused to explicitly apologizee, prompting him to be suspended Thursday by the Nets for at least five games without pay.

A few hours after that sanction, Irving posted a message on Instagram in which he apologized to “all Jewish families and communities” affected. for their decision to advertise in their social networks the movie.

“I want to clear up any confusion about my position on the fight against anti-Semitism by apologizing for posting the (link to) documentary without context and without an objective explanation outlining the specific beliefs in the documentary that I agree with and disagree with. Irving wrote.

repercussions

This Friday, Marks defended the sanction applied to the baseseven-time All-Star, and said his apologies they are just one of several steps your player will have to take to get back on the court.

Irving “refused to reject it until his tweet last night,” Marks recalled. “This was the best course of action. Right now, he’s just suspended.”

The apology “is a step in the right direction” but “certainly not enough,” he stressed.

“There will be some steps and remedial measures that are going to be put in place for him” including a meeting with leaders of the Jewish community in Brooklyn, he advanced.

According to ESPN, the Nets also communicated to the player that before returning to the tracks you will have to:

  1. publicly acknowledge that the film is antisemitic
  2. Apologize for having supported the tape and its falsehoods
  3. Participate in training sessions on the dangers of hate speech

controversy in sports

The scandal involving Irving broke out a few days after the controversy caused by the latest anti-Semitic comments by American rapper Kanye West, which also caused him to lose lucrative deals with big fashion brands.
